Chapelry History[edit | edit source]
CATON with LITTLEDALE (St Paul) is a chapelry in the county of Lancashire, created by 1585 from Lancaster St Mary, hundred of Lonsdale south of the Sands, N. division of the county of Lancaster,5 miles (N. E. by E.) from Lancaster. The chapelry comprises four districts or quarters, viz.: Brookhouse, Caton Green, Littledale,and Town-End. The parish church of St Paul situated in Brookhouse is generally of 17th century construction but retains some Norman features. There are places of worship for Wesleyans and Independents. [1]
